Job description

Are you looking for exciting opportunities that will continue to challenge and develop your technical abilities throughout your career?

Do you want to work as part of engineering and analysis teams which help solve some of our country's most complicated defensive challenges?

The Maritime Force Engagement Control group is seeking dedicated problem solvers to help us tackle challenging technical problems while improving the defensive capability of our Navy's ships. We focus on the command and control of kinetic and nonkinetic weapon systems and effectors to enable an optimal, layered defensive web.

If you are adept at understanding challenging technical issues and creating innovative software solutions, graduating with a Bachelor's or Master's degree in Computer Science, Engineering, Physics, Mathematics, or similar degrees, we'd like you to join our team. You will have the opportunity to support the full spectrum of engineering activities, ranging from concept and algorithm development through system evaluation and analysis, as well as tactics development.

Qualifications

You meet our minimum qualifications for the job if you:

  • Have a Bachelor's or Master's degree in Computer Science, Engineering (e.g., Electrical, Systems, Mechanical, Aerospace), Math, Physics, or a related technical field.
  • Have a technical experience as demonstrated in at least one internship, research experience, or other similar opportunity
  • Have demonstrated proficiency with either C++ or Python
  • Have experience creating object oriented software
  • Have demonstrated strong interpersonal and communications skills
  • Are able to obtain an Interim Secret level security clearance by your start date and can ultimately obtain Top Secret level clearance. If selected, you will be subject to a government security clearance investigation and must meet the requirements for access to classified information. Eligibility requirements include U.S. citizenship.

You’ll go above and beyond our minimum requirements if you:

  • Have experience in web development (HTML, JavaScript, CSS)
  • Have experience in algorithm design and optimization, decision processes, or resource optimization and allocation schema
  • Have experience with processing, organizing and assessing large data sets
  • Have experience with modeling or analyzing a complex system (military system preferred)
  • Have experience with signal processing specific to radars or communication systems
  • Have domain knowledge of U.S. Navy systems
  • Are able to obtain at least a Top Secret level security clearance.
